A Christ-centered college preparatory school in Smyrna, Georgia for grades PreK-12 fostering a passion for learning, others ahead of self, & the living & active Jesus.

📸 Tag us using #JustDoWhit A Christ-centered, college-preparatory school serving families in Smyrna, Vinings, Buckhead, and beyond that provides strong academics in a Christian environment to students from PreK4 through 12th grade.

The Iron Wolf Award recognizes Upper School student-athletes who competed across all three seasons this year. Their consistency, discipline, and commitment set the standard for what it means to be a year-round teammate at Whitefield.

Congratulations to this year’s Iron Wolf recipients for giving their best in every season and living out what it means to "Work Hard. Play Hard. Honor Him."

Roman Ailstock is this year’s Assistant Head of School Impact Scholar, recognized as a senior who lives out the Whitefield mission while positively influencing both faculty and peers. He is consistently described as a determined and engaged student, known for his thoughtful questions, accountability in the classroom, and leadership as a peer tutor, Senior Mentor, and member of the cross country and track teams.

Harrison Brantley is this year’s Charles L. Johnston Christian Leadership Award recipient, recognized for the way he lives out his faith among both his peers and the larger community. Through leadership in peer mentoring, establishing Whitefield’s FCA chapter, and leading by example as a student athlete, he has consistently pointed others to Christ with humility and maturity.

The Smyrna Mayor’s Award honors outstanding students from Smyrna area schools for academic achievement, leadership, character, and contributions to the community. This year’s recipients include John Wolf (Lower School), Anna Williams (Middle School), and Nasya Bazemore (Upper School), recognized for their leadership, involvement, and commitment to serving others throughout the Whitefield community.
